#686330 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#686330 is composed of 40.8% red, 38.8%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.8% magenta, 53.8%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 54.6 degrees, a saturation of 36.8% and a lightness of 29.8%. #686330 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0c660 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#686330 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#686330 has RGB values of R:104, G:99,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.54,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6841136.
